Podbrix strikes again with Lego Steve Jobs

Steve Jobs Lego
So this is a little too uncanny: Podbrix’s second Lego release is a $17 figurine of his Steveness himself clutching an iPod and an iPod shuffle. Check the photo above of the limited-edition diminutive Steve at the Macworld Expo keynote, then check Scott’s quote regarding their first release: “I think if they really want to make some serious money they would craft little Lego Apple products so that your Lego people can compute in style, or better yet a Lego Steve Jobs. Imagine it, you could recreate his Keynote entirely in Legos, and introduce whatever products you wanted.”


Either great minds think alike, or great minds are reading TUAW! ;) Maybe Podbrix should donate a few Lego Steves to us for a giveaway!

Tip of the Day

Use Spotlight as a reference tool. Type any word in the Spotlight box and one of the top entries will be a definition. Click on it, and it will bring up the dictionary application to check the word in either the dictionary, thesaurus, Apple database, or Wikipedia.
